Coloring tips: How to color A Detailed Cross-Section Of A Hamburger coloring page well?
Use different colors to make each layer stand out. Color the top and bottom buns light brown with small sesame seeds in a pale yellow or tan. Use green for the lettuce, red for the tomatoes, and purple or white for the onions. Make the cheese bright yellow and the burger patty a dark brown. The cucumbers can be light green with darker green edges. Try coloring the background light so the hamburger stays the focus.
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for A Detailed Cross-Section Of A Hamburger coloring page?
1. The many small sesame seeds on the top bun can be hard to color neatly because they are small and many.
2. The lettuce leaves have many curves and folds, so coloring them smoothly while showing texture is tricky.
3. There are overlapping layers like tomatoes and onions, which need careful coloring to make each layer clear.
4. The burger patty has a textured look with many small spots to color differently, which takes patience.
5. Coloring the shadows and details on the cheese and buns to look realistic can be challenging for beginners.
